little dobbies opens its doors in Bristol

 

Dobbies has opened a brand new format store in Bristol – little dobbies.

 

Located on Whiteladies Road, Clifton, this is the second little dobbies to open in the UK, following the success of the debut store which launched in Edinburgh in November 2020. Bolstering the Dobbies portfolio, this takes the total to 70 Dobbies’ stores across the UK. 

 

little dobbies Clifton core offering is horticulturally focused with a carefully curated range of convenience gardening products, ideal for those in urban areas with a compact gardening space. This is complemented by a range featuring houseplants and pots; a small selection of gifts; and selected seasonal ranges. For opening, spring and summer products will feature including bulbs, seeds and gardening tools. Freshly-ground takeaway coffee is also available.

 

Graeme Jenkins, CEO at Dobbies, said: “This is an exciting new venture for our team, as we expand our little dobbies offering into Bristol. The store features gardening essentials for urban residents and showcases some of the extensive ranges available at our larger stores and online at dobbies.com.

 

“We hope that residents in Clifton enjoy shopping at little dobbies. I’d like to thank everyone who has contributed to the project.”

 

 

Opening hours for little dobbies are Monday to Saturday 09:00-18:00 and Sunday 10:00-18:00. Social distancing measures are in place across the store.
